Monkey's Audio is a lossless audio codec and compression utility with a narrow product footprint focused on the audio codec itself. The vendor's disclosed vulnerabilities center on the codec's parsing and decompression logic, a domain where input-validation issues recur across audio processing software. CVE-2009-5075MEDIUM Monkey's Audio before 4.02 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(application crash) via a malformed APE file. | May 20, 2011 | 4.3 | 16 | NO | NO |
CVE-2006-7245MEDIUM Monkey's Audio before 4.01b2 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(application crash) via an APX file that lacks NULL termination. | May 20, 2011 | 4.3 | 16 | NO | NO |
